WebSetup Considerations: This fish is native to slow-moving waterways, and thus may act shy or skittish if kept in heavy flow or with boisterous fish. Specific Care Requirements: These fish are well-suited for community aquariums. They can be kept in groups, but do not require a school to be successful. Diet: Omnivore.
